Tonia Taylor

Olive Garden is always yummy if you like good pasta. I don't have much negative to say for today's lunch other than the bathroom floor had tons of trash/liter on it, someone needs to sweep. However, the quality of food was spot on, when we arrived they opened the door for us, our waitress Jessica who has been with the company 20 years was knowledgeable on all the food choices and gave me a tip on putting tabasco sauce on my zuppa soup, which added a delicious kick. Jessica was attentive and service was quick. She had quite a few tables but still actively checked on us.I had the chicken tortellini alfredo pasta with extra cheese. Very good! My husband had regular spaghetti and meatballs that he enjoyed. I had zuppa soup which is the only soup I have when I'm there with cheese on top, my husband had the salad and breadsticks. Prices are expensive but it's expensive at all olive gardens locations but you do get unlimited soup, salad and breadsticks so gotta pick your battles.Overall, 4 stars only because of the bathroom. Thank you for the great experience! ❤️
